The natural sand dunes that line the gorgeous shores along Scenic Highway
A1A are more than massive piles of wind-blown sand. Natural dunes play a
much larger part in beach conservation than most beach-goers might
expect, which is why we have to do everything we can to protect them.
Our coastal lifestyle depends on the natural dunes for a variety of reasons.
They provide the first line of defense against ocean storms for our homes,
restaurants and businesses, as well as inland and coastal ecosystems.
Dunes create the signature coastline and beautiful beaches that attract
locals and visitors alike. They also provide homes to plants and animals
such as the legally protected, nesting sea turtles that grace our shores.
